ekent
Oct 31 2004, 08:05 PM
It should depend on what you mean by "win." 3/3 lmgs shouldn't have a hugely difficult time scaring off a lone fade without dying. Especially if they have an observant commander. I would still doubt the abilities of a fade that got killed without the help of a shotgun, but running away is entirely understandable. And every time a fade runs away the marines can advance their position.
So if what you mean by "win" is "kill the other guy," it's way too hard to answer without involving the rest of the respective teams. 2 lmgs with no comm would eventually run out of health -- or ammo and subsequently health. A fade fighting 2 lmgs with a comm would probably be forced back to the hive and sieged out if he was alone. If the fade gets decent teamwork, he should be able to win though.

Skill will beat lack of skill. 3/3 marines can still buy it to a fade if they're dumb enough to shoot off their clips while its blinking about waiting for them to reload. I've seen walker fades buy it to a 1/1 marine. Its not a matter of upgrades but of skill.
Assuming AVERAGE skill, I'd say advantage to the fade. It can blink about happily and stall the marines while waiting for reinforcements. In a 4v4 game I'd wager alien reinforcements would arrive faster than marine ones. Attrition wins.
TBH there's not much in it for anyone to give a definitive yes or no. If its a tight corridor and the fade runs smack into two rines then its going to get diced. Likewise if it sneaks up on the marines, they'll get diced. At the upgrades you're talking about, its mostly going to rely on skill, in which case its the comms job to know how good his team is.
